In preparation for that, I pulled the truck in to change the oil and give it a once over last weekend. I found that my original radiator was starting to leak around the transmission cooler fitting. Nothing hitting the ground, but I guess with 202K miles it was time.
So I ordered a new Denso from Amazon, packaging kinda sucked but it showed up in good shape anyway. Everything fit perfectly, all the installation points aligned right up. Old one looked like it had a nest built between it and the A/C condenser at some point in its life. Should get more air flow now!
Since I had to drain all the coolant out of the system anyway, I went ahead and installed the heat exchanger for my Hot Water shower system. It had been sitting in a box since I pulled it out of my Tacoma last year. The mount I built for it back then bolted right up to the 4Runner firewall. It was a little tighter install compared to the Tacoma. The Tacoma had a 1' body lift so the motor sat lower in the engine bay. The 4Runner also has rear heat, so there are extra coolant lines that are in the way. But it fit with a little line adjustment.
